The Cinnabon Cinnamon Roll is a globally recognized pastry originating in the United States, synonymous with indulgent treats in the fast-food dessert category. It consists of a soft, sweet dough enriched with butter, layered with a cinnamon-sugar filling, and topped with a signature cream cheese frosting. A standard Cinnabon Classic Roll weighs approximately 290 grams and contains around 880 calories, with about 37 grams of fat, 127 grams of carbohydrates (56 grams of sugar), and 13 grams of protein. While it is rich in flavor, it is also high in refined sugars and saturated fats, making it a dessert best consumed in moderation.

A classic Cinnabon Cinnamon Roll contains approximately 880 calories and 15 grams of protein. It also provides 36 grams of fat and 127 grams of carbohydrates, making it a calorie-dense food primarily high in sugar and fat.
No, a Cinnabon Cinnamon Roll is not suitable for a keto diet. It contains 127 grams of carbohydrates, primarily from sugar and refined flour, far exceeding the carbohydrate limit of a ketogenic diet, which typically allows 20-50 grams of net carbs per day.
Consuming a Cinnabon Cinnamon Roll in excess can contribute to excessive calorie and sugar intake, potentially leading to weight gain, blood sugar spikes, and increased risk of type 2 diabetes if eaten frequently. It is also high in saturated fat, which may impact heart health if consumed often.
The serving size is one standard roll, which contains 880 calories. Due to its high calorie and sugar content, it is recommended to consume it as an occasional treat rather than a regular part of your diet. Consider sharing it or eating half for moderation.
A Cinnabon Cinnamon Roll is heavier in calories, sugar, and fat compared to most other pastries, such as muffins or croissants. For instance, a blueberry muffin typically contains around 400-500 calories with less sugar and fat. The Cinnabon is a more indulgent option best reserved for special occasions.
